

Young Tom Edison
This is a story of triumph.. the triumph of an American boy, who had courage, imagination and faith.
Genres
Overview
Inventor Thomas Edison's boyhood is chronicled and shows him as a lad whose early inventions and scientific experiments usually end up causing disastrous results. As a result, the towns folk all think Tom is crazy, and creating a strained relationship between Tom and his father. Tom's only solace is his understanding mother who believes he's headed to do great things.
